NCAA Division I-A national football championship - In American college athletics, Division I-A football is the only NCAA-sponsored sport without an organized tournament to determine its champion. Although football is the most popular NCAA sport and the one in which public interest in the "championship" is highest, there may in fact be no undisputed champion in any given year. NCAA Men's Division II Basketball Championship - The NCAA Division II Men's Basketball Championship has been conducted since 1957. Like all other NCAA basketball divisions for men and women, the champion is decided in a single-elimination tournament. 2005 NCAA Men's Division I Basketball Tournament - The 2005 NCAA Men's Division I Basketball Tournament involved 65 schools playing in single-elimination play to determine the national champion of men's NCAA Division I college basketball. Championship Ncaa - Championship Ncaa NCAA Division II national football championship - The NCAA Division II National Football Championship began in 1973. Prior to 1973, four regional bowl games were played in order to provide postseason action for what was then called the NCAA College Division. Espn Football Ncaa - Espn Football Ncaa ESPN NFL Football - ESPN NFL Football was an American football video game series formerly known as the NFL2K series. The ESPN NFL Football series was developed by Visual Concepts and jointly published by Sega and ESPN. ESPN Sunday Night Football - ESPN Sunday Night Football was the ESPN cable network's weekly television broadcasts of Sunday evening National Football League (NFL) games. The first ESPN Sunday night broadcast occurred on November 8, 1987, while the last one aired on January 1, 2006.
